Web12 Apr 2024 · The combination of intravenous vitamin C 1.5 g/6 h, hydrocortisone 50 mg/6 h, and thiamine 200 mg/12 h was compared to a control group that received hydrocortisone 50 mg/6 h alone. This multicenter RCT was conducted across ten ICUs in Australia, New Zealand, and Brazil. Thiamine helps to turn food into energy and to keep the nervous system healthy.
